Sprinkler systems offer a efficient method for irrigating lawns and gardens. By distributing water evenly across large plots, these systems help to ensure plant growth while conserving water waste. With numerous sprinkler types available, homeowners can opt the best-suited system for their particular requirements .

Properly designed and installed sprinkler systems contribute to healthier plants and a thriving landscape. They also make easier the irrigation process, freeing up your time for other tasks. Moreover, sprinkler systems can be controlled for precise watering schedules. This automation helps to protect your water bill.

To ensure optimal performance and effectiveness , sprinkler systems require regular maintenance. This includes inspecting nozzles for debris , adjusting watering schedules based on rainfall patterns , and addressing any problems promptly.

Modern Precision Irrigation Sprinklers

Optimizing water use is crucial for sustainable agriculture and responsible landscaping. Leveraging precision irrigation sprinklers presents a strategic solution to achieve this goal. These advanced systems dispense water directly to plant roots, reducing water waste and boosting crop yields.

Precision irrigation sprinklers often incorporate sensors and controllers that assess soil moisture levels and weather conditions. This real-time data allows the system to intelligently adjust watering schedules and provide the precise amount of water required.

  • Furthermore, precision irrigation sprinklers can be customized to accommodate the specific needs of different crops or plant varieties. This extent of customization promotes optimal water delivery for each plant type.
  • Therefore, the use of precision irrigation sprinklers contributes in several benefits, including water conservation, cost savings, increased crop production, and improved soil health.

Sustain Your Irrigation Sprinklers in Tip-Top Shape

To guarantee the longevity of your irrigation sprinklers, scheduled maintenance is key. Begin by examining your sprinkler system at least once a month for any indications of damage or leaks. Thoroughly clean the sprinkler heads with a tool to get rid of debris click here and mineral buildup. Think about employing a gentle cleaning solution if necessary. Confirm that all sprinkler heads are positioned correctly to provide water evenly across your lawn.

  • Inspect the pressure regulator periodically to maintain optimal water pressure.
  • Flush your sprinkler system in the fall to prevent freeze damage during winter months.
  • Refer a professional irrigation specialist for any repairs or maintenance tasks you are hesitant to handle yourself.
